Trees and shrubs rarely need to be regulated when planted. Even next to highways, they can be planted in rows or singly. However, keep in mind when planting trees that many will grow to several times their original planting height. Keep in mind when placing them that they may one day need pruning at a great height because of electrical wires or because they suddenly obstruct an important view by a window.
